'The Indian Army, the Great War, and the Question of Manpower'
This talk explores how enlistment and training were changing not only to incorporate many more recruits but also people traditionally not recruited at all. Officers were a challenge, as new officer cadets needed not only the military training but also the linguistic skills to command Indian soldiers. Ultimately, the logistical difficulties were overcome as a significantly enlarged Indian Army went into the field in all the major theatres of the Great War.
